預計到 2024 年,商用車遠端資訊處理市場規模將達到 238.5 億美元,到 2025 年將達到 268.3 億美元,到 2033 年將達到 688.4 億美元,在預測期(2026-2033 年)內,複合年成長率為 12.5%。
由於追蹤和互聯技術的進步,商用車遠端資訊處理的需求預計將大幅成長。對安全性和合規性的日益重視,以及監管機構日益嚴格的法規,將推動市場成長。商用車車主數量的增加和車隊規模的擴大也將進一步促進遠端資訊處理解決方案的銷售。此外,減少排放氣體和燃油消費量的努力也將促使車隊營運商採用這些技術。人們對先進遠端資訊處理系統優勢的認知不斷提高,為市場參與者提供了巨大的機會。然而,高昂的初始投資、偏遠地區的連接問題、資料安全風險以及缺乏標準化等挑戰,可能會對商用車遠端資訊處理領域的公司構成阻礙。
商用車遠端資訊處理市場促進因素
越來越多的車隊所有者採用先進的商用車遠端資訊處理解決方案,這一趨勢正在對市場產生重大影響。這些創新的遠端資訊處理系統能夠增強車隊追蹤和管理能力,進而幫助企業更有效率地運作。透過整合車隊管理解決方案,企業可以簡化營運流程,隨著時間的推移提高生產力和盈利。對遠端資訊處理的日益重視不僅有助於即時監控車輛性能和駕駛行為,還能幫助企業做出明智的決策,最終實現更合理的資源配置,並為車隊營運商帶來更高的收入潛力。
商用車遠端資訊處理市場限制因素
商用車遠端資訊處理解決方案缺乏統一的法規結構,為業界帶來了重大挑戰。缺乏標準化的指導方針,企業將面臨相容性問題,這可能會阻礙整合和互通性。這種不一致不僅使遠端資訊處理技術的應用更加複雜,還可能對全球商用車遠端資訊處理市場的整體成長和發展產生負面影響。由此造成的混亂和營運效率下降可能會疏遠潛在用戶,限制市場擴張,最終影響交通運輸產業這一重要細分領域的發展。
商用車遠端資訊處理市場趨勢
商用車遠端資訊處理市場正經歷著人工智慧 (AI) 整合化的顯著趨勢,這徹底改變了數據的使用方式,並促進了更精細的車隊管理。 AI 驅動的解決方案使遠端資訊處理供應商能夠提供預測性維護、全面的駕駛行為分析和事故前預測等高級功能。這種轉變不僅最佳化了營運效率,還有助於車隊營運商提高安全性並降低成本。隨著這些智慧系統的重要性日益凸顯,對 AI 增強遠端資訊處理解決方案的需求持續成長,使其成為遠端資訊處理領域創新和競爭力的關鍵驅動力。
Commercial Vehicle Telematics Market size was valued at USD 23.85 Billion in 2024 and is poised to grow from USD 26.83 Billion in 2025 to USD 68.84 Billion by 2033, growing at a CAGR of 12.5% during the forecast period (2026-2033).
The demand for commercial vehicle telematics is anticipated to surge, driven by advancements in tracking and connectivity technologies. An increasing focus on safety and compliance, along with stringent regulations from authorities, will bolster market growth. The rise in both the number of commercial vehicle owners and fleet expansions will further catalyze sales of telematics solutions. Additionally, initiatives aimed at reducing emissions and fuel consumption will promote the adoption of these technologies among fleet operators. Growing awareness regarding the benefits of sophisticated telematics systems presents significant opportunities for market players. However, challenges such as high initial investments, connectivity issues in remote locations, data security risks, and the absence of standardization may pose hurdles for companies in the commercial vehicle telematics space.

Commercial Vehicle Telematics Market Segments Analysis
Global Commercial Vehicle Telematics Market is segmented by Component, Fitment Type, Application and region. Based on Component, the market is segmented into Solution and Services. Based on Fitment Type, the market is segmented into Aftermarket and Original equipment manufacturers. Based on Application, the market is segmented into Retail, Courier, Tourism, Cold chain and Pharma. Based on region, the market is segmented into North America, Europe, Asia Pacific, Latin America and Middle East & Africa.
Driver of the Commercial Vehicle Telematics Market
The increasing trend among vehicle fleet owners towards embracing advanced commercial vehicle telematics solutions is significantly influencing the market. These innovative telematics systems facilitate enhanced tracking and management of fleets, allowing businesses to operate more efficiently. By integrating fleet management solutions, companies can streamline their operations, resulting in improved productivity and profitability over time. This heightened focus on telematics not only assists in real-time monitoring of vehicle performance and driver behaviors but also enables informed decision-making, ultimately leading to better resource allocation and increased revenue potential for fleet operators.
Restraints in the Commercial Vehicle Telematics Market
The absence of a unified regulatory framework for commercial vehicle telematics solutions presents a significant challenge for the industry. Without standardized guidelines, companies face compatibility issues that can hinder integration and interoperability. This lack of consistency not only complicates the adoption of telematics technologies but may also negatively affect the overall growth and development of the global commercial vehicle telematics market. The resulting confusion and operational inefficiencies could deter potential users and restrict market expansion, ultimately impacting the evolution of this critical sector within the transportation industry.
Market Trends of the Commercial Vehicle Telematics Market
The commercial vehicle telematics market is experiencing a significant trend towards the integration of artificial intelligence, which is revolutionizing the way data is utilized to enhance fleet management. AI-driven solutions enable telematics providers to offer advanced features such as predictive maintenance, comprehensive driver behavior analysis, and proactive accident prediction. This shift not only optimizes operational efficiency but also improves safety and reduces costs for fleet operators. As these intelligent systems become increasingly critical, the demand for AI-enhanced telematics solutions continues to rise, positioning them as a key driver of innovation and competitiveness within the telematics landscape.
